<p>Mark Chapman is joined by The Athletic's Dermot Corrigan, Pol Ballus &amp; Guillermo Rai to discuss how Barcelona &amp; Real Madrid, rivals on the pitch for decades,  have become close off the field and need each other more than ever. </p><p>Hear how both clubs continue to fight for salvation via the Super League and why Jude Belligham is far more likely to be a Real player than a Barca player next season. </p><p>The Athletic's Laia Cervello Herrero details her debut article that looks at Ansu Fati tough couple of years at Camp Nou since inheriting Lionel Messi's number ten shirt. </p><p> </p><hr><p style='color:grey; font-size:0.75em;'> Hosted on Acast.
